CONTENTS

The meshes and textures from the original mod are included, as well as the following esps:

1 - HGECMystixResource: New (a) IDs are made for each item of clothing and armour, and the two containers. The new clothing and armour are added to their respective containers. No other change is made, and no cell or worldspace is affected. This is a modders resource.

2 - HGECMystixMarket: Some of the items are renamed, for clarity and readability. The weight of all clothing items is halved. The clothing chest is added to Rindir's Staffs, and the armour chest to Calindil at the Mystic Emporium. Weight of armour items, and value of all items, are left unchanged. This is playable immediately.

3 - MystixHGECBandits: Leveled lists are made for the clothing and armour items. These are used to equip custom melee and wizard (but not missile) bandits. These are added to the percentage-based (but not camp) leveled lists. These foes will be easily identifiable, as much for their idiosyncratic names and (in some cases) races as for their custom garb. They are also slightly tougher than normal. This is playable immediately, but see Conflicts/Issues below.

INSTALLATION

1 - Extract to a temporary location
2 - Copy the meshes and textures to your Oblivion\Data folder
3 - Copy the esp of your choice to use as desired
4 - Tick the esp in Oblivion Launcher to use in game

UNINSTALL

1 - Untick whichever esp you are using
2 - Delete the esp, and the following files and folders:

Meshes\clothes\AAMystix\
Textures\clothes\mystix\
Textures\Menus\Icons\Mystix\

CONFLICTS/ISSUES

This mod was used alongside around 50 other mods. The vendor chests are pushed far enough down and away that they are unlikely to overlap with similar chests placed by other mods you might be using.

I have elected not to adjust the values according to my Couture Collection Formula, as they are fairly close to what I would assign for the clothing.

Known Issues: Depending on how you mix and match these garments with those of other mods there might be some clipping.

The bandits version of this mod will conflict with other mods that alter the same leveled lists. You might get a mixture of dungeon foes, or only those of the last mod loaded, or your game might crash. I named this esp so that it would load after a personal mod that alters the same leveled lists, to increase the variety of foes my characters face. You are welcome to rename the mod to whatever you need to make your game work the way you want it to.
